How can I save money when renting a dumpster?

An informed customer is one that can get the best deal.

Here are some simple tips:

  1. Get quotes from multiple dumpster rental companies to make sure you’re getting the best deal.
  2. Be aware of the amount of weight included in the price and it's impact on cost if you exceed the weight limit.
  3. If not sure between two dumpster sizes, the larger is probably the way to go. The difference in price is a lot less than renting another dumpster.
  4. Ask the rental company if they accept “clean loads” for recycling. If so, you may get a discount rate since recycling the debris typically costs them less compared to the tipping fees at local landfills.

How much debris can fit into the different dumpster sizes?

This will help give you a general idea of what type and how much debris can fit inside a roll off container.

10 yard dumpster

  • Garage or basement cleanout
  • 250 square foot deck removal
  • Small kitchen or bath remodeling project

20 yard container

  • Two-stall garage cleanout
  • 400 square foot deck removal
  • Up to 3,000 square foot of roofing shingles (single layer)

30 yard dumpster

  • Whole-house window or siding replacement
  • Garage demolition
  • Foreclosure cleanouts

40 yard roll-off

  • Commercial roofing project
  • New construction
  • Large home or commercial building cleanout
